Classes return at Nanton High School following bomb threat
Classes have resumed at J.T Foster High School in Nanton following an unexpected bomb threat on Wednesday. At around 10:20 in the morning, the main office received a call from an unexpected caller saying there was a bomb at the school. Police were immediately notified, and the school quickly evacuated. The principal of the school there are supports in place for students who might be feeling uneasy to come back to class.
“Any emotional upset that was immediately reported to myself for the counselor, and whatever support that was needed was provided in the moments after the incident. Of course, our primary concern is student safety. And once the risk had subsided, now we turn our attention to make sure that students understand what happened and why we do things and why we believe the school is a safe place to be going forward.”
The investigation revealed that the call originated from Edmonton and there was no bomb at the school.
